Oumar Conte: Guinea-France winger linked with Wisla Krakow II move

Oumar Conte, the Guinea-France right winger currently without a club, is being linked with a move to Polish side Wisla Krakow II in the Betclic 3 Liga Group IV. The 19-year-old is understood to be on the radar of the Krakow outfit as they look to strengthen their wide options ahead of the new campaign.

Contes situation as a free agent makes any deal relatively straightforward from a registration perspective, with no transfer fee required. His market value is currently estimated at around 300,000, a figure that underlines the potential value of the move for Wisla Krakow II if an agreement is reached.

The teenager operates primarily on the right flank and, at 19, fits the profile of a young player who could be developed in a second-team environment while pushing for opportunities higher up the clubs structure. A switch to the Polish third tier would offer him a stable platform after a period without a club, as well as a route into a competitive European league system.

While there has been no indication yet of how advanced talks are, the growing interest from Wisla Krakow II reflects a targeted attempt to add depth in attacking areas. Conte remains unattached for now, with his future expected to become clearer as the summer window progresses.
